Price

The Corsair Harpoon RGB Optical Gaming Mouse launches today, and should already be showing up at major retailers with an MSRP of just $29.99. This is obviously very good value for money, and you’ll struggle to find more for your money anywhere else.

Overview

The latest mouse from Corsair isn’t perfect, and it’s clearly not designed to be to appeal to everyone, but given the competitive price tag, and the performance and features it offers, we can see this providing a huge hit with budget conscious gamers around the world.

For me personally, the mouse is a little too small. I have wide hands and long fingers and prefer a palm rest grip on my mouse, so the Harpoon isn’t really suitable for how I like to play. If you prefer a fingertip or claw grip, however, then that doesn’t really matter and the Harpoons ergonomics are going to be awesome, especially thanks to that durable rubber grip coating on the side panels. The smaller size is also a benefit for younger gamers too, as a smaller mouse works really well for smaller hands, and at this price, it could be a great mouse for the younger Minecraft loving generations.

For something so affordable the Harpoon packs a mighty feature set, such as that great PixArt 6000DPI sensor. It may jitter a little at max DPI, but far less than we were expecting given the price range this mouse occupies, and you’ll have a hard time doing better for less. Then we’ve got the lovely Omron switches, which have a nice quality feel to them and are rated for 20 million clicks. In terms of Software, CUE is one of the best on the market, and with fully programmable buttons, macros, DPI profiles, RGB lighting, and more, the Harpoon isn’t likely to leave you feeling short on customisation options.

The build quality is pretty robust, surprisingly so for a mouse that weighs just 85 grams! If you like a mouse that’s easy to move, even when it’s placed on thick padded gaming surfaces, then it could be the perfect choice for you.
